Netflix.com is the official website of Netflix, Inc., a leading streaming service offering movies, TV shows, and original content. The website ranks 26th globally with about 1.8 billion monthly visits, primarily from the United States. It uses trusted infrastructure services such as Amazon Web Services and Google technologies, and it is secured with a valid DigiCert SSL certificate. The domain was registered in 1997 and is managed by MarkMonitor, Inc. Trademark records confirm active and longstanding trademark registrations for "NETFLIX." Netflix has no reports of being blacklisted for scams or phishing. Customer reviews across major platforms indicate mixed satisfaction, with common complaints focused on billing, customer service, and streaming issues, but also praise for its content library. Numerous recent legal disputes reflect typical challenges in patent and copyright areas for a large media company. Netflix actively warns users against widespread phishing scams impersonating its brand, providing official channels like phishing@netflix.com for reports. Overall, netflix.com appears authentic and safe, though users should be vigilant against external scams leveraging its brand name.

Your Next Steps
-
1
Always access Netflix by typing netflix.com directly or via official apps to avoid phishing scams.
-
2
Monitor billing statements for unauthorized charges and report suspicious activity.
-
3
Use the official Netflix support and phishing email address (phishing@netflix.com) to report scam attempts.
-
4
Stay informed about common phishing tactics using Netflix's official help pages.
-
5
If you encounter suspicious messages asking for personal or payment information, do not click links or provide details.
